The infection of mice with the wild-type (WT) strain of Y. pseudotuberculosis did not induce polyclonal activation of B lymphocytes. Suppression in the production of certain isotypes of Ig was observed, provoked mainly by YopH, YopJ and YpkA. The WT strain induced a progressive increase in the serum-specific IgG, which peaked after 4 weeks after infection, IgM being produced only after 1 week. Autoantibodies against phosphorylcholine, myelin, thyroglobulin and cardiolipin could be detected in the serum of mice infected with the WT strain. The infection of mice provoked suppression in the production of immunoglobulins by splenic B cells and that YopH, YopJ and YpkA must be involved here.
